Claude C. Brown1

M, b. circa 1885, d. 15 November 1920
Claude C. Brown, husband of Kathryn Oberg
     Claude C. Brown was born circa 1885 at Michigan.1

     Claude married Kathryn Oberg, daughter of Eric Olof Oberg and Maria Nilsdotter, circa 1917.2

     Claude died on 15 November 1920, at Iron River, Iron, Michigan; He was killed in a fire3 and was buried at Iron River Cemetery, Iron River, Iron, Michigan.4

Census

     Claude and Kathryn appeared on the 1920 Federal Census of Iron River, Iron, Michigan, enumerated 2 March 1920. Claude was renting and was working for the fire department. Their children, Nancy Norella were listed as living with them.5
